if your child is Not a Singapore citizen, slim chance for Rulang.
SC kids staying > 2 km are given priority to enter first, before any PR kid staying less than 1 km, under Phase 2C.

Hi Ichunleo,
Just choose Catholic High at Phase 2A2. Guaranteed seat in a branded school - all boys, SAP, Gifted. What are you waiting for?
You may not even get a place in Nan Chiau even if within 1km. Let’s assume you want to join the Hokkien Huay Kuan (4 years service) or volunteer to get into Phase 2B, that’s still not a guaranteed seat.
If you have a younger girl, then worry about that later. Put the boy in Catholic High first. Pple will kill for that seat. hahaha and Bishan is not that far from Sengkang. Very fast by car. -
